Comments: IN SB0205 | 2018 | Regular Session

Bill Title: School choice scholarships. Provides that, if an eligible choice scholarship student (student) leaves an eligible school during the school year and transfers during the same school year to a different eligible school that has a choice scholarship available for that eligible school, the student may use the amount remaining of the choice scholarship awarded to the student for that school year to pay the tuition at the eligible school to which the student has transferred for the remainder of the school year.
